Output 068856268fd7d58fe5de20424194df001016b01753812b9675f69ed7f5e2ae6e:2

value
3897043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a95935c36cdb5a165dcf65b64086b335c4f780e OP_EQUAL
address
3CsBYeHokNWQSpd1CrockrWQdPCHBKPYPY
transaction
068856268fd7d58fe5de20424194df001016b01753812b9675f69ed7f5e2ae6e
spent
true